Boeing: Resumption of aircraft deliveries to China after trade rapprochement

The resumption of trade relations with China comes at a time when Boeing is once again at the center of a debate about the safety of its aircraft. On Thursday, a Boeing 767-7 Dreamliner with 242 people on board crashed shortly after takeoff in northern India , killing 241 of the passengers.
Already on Monday, data from the online platform Flightradar 24 indicated that a new Boeing 737 Max, painted in the colors of the Chinese airline Xiamen Airlines, had landed in China – the first indication that the aircraft manufacturer is resuming deliveries to China. The country accounts for about 10% of Boeing's order backlog and is an important and growing aviation market.
